1. Understanding the Psychological Foundations of Color in Gaming Environments
The influence of color in game design is rooted in complex psychological responses that are both innate and learned. Humans have evolved to respond to certain colors with automatic emotional reactions. For example, red often triggers arousal and alertness, linked to its association with danger or urgency, as demonstrated in studies on visual attention and emotional processing (Valdez & Mehrabian, 1994). Such innate responses form the basis of how game designers utilize color to elicit specific feelings rapidly.
However, perception of color is also deeply influenced by cultural and situational contexts. For instance, while white is associated with purity in Western cultures, it signifies mourning in some Eastern traditions. Designers must therefore understand their target audience’s cultural background to effectively leverage color psychology. This cultural overlay adds layers of meaning and emotional resonance, making color choices more impactful and personalized.
Subconscious associations further shape how players emotionally and behaviorally respond to color schemes. These associations are formed through personal experience and societal conditioning, influencing perceptions of characters, environments, and items within the game. Recognizing these subconscious links allows developers to craft more immersive and emotionally engaging worlds, as players project their internal associations onto visual cues.
2. Color Selection and Emotional Impact in Game Environments
Color is a potent tool for evoking specific emotional states. For example, using dark, muted tones can induce fear or suspense, while bright, saturated colors can generate excitement or happiness. A case in point is the use of red in horror games like Dead Space, where it signals danger and heightens tension, or the calming blue hues in puzzle games like Portal, which foster concentration and calm.
The psychological effects of color are also modulated by saturation and brightness. High saturation and brightness tend to energize players, creating a sense of urgency or joy, whereas desaturated or dim colors often evoke melancholy or fear. For instance, the desolate landscapes of The Last of Us Part II utilize muted earth tones to reinforce themes of despair and survival, demonstrating how subtle color adjustments deepen emotional storytelling.
Research indicates that these color choices directly influence player mood and decision-making. In a 2018 study published in the Journal of Gaming & Virtual Worlds, players exposed to warm, vibrant environments made more impulsive choices, whereas cooler, subdued settings promoted cautious behavior. Such insights underline the importance of deliberate color selection in shaping gameplay experiences.
3. Cognitive Effects of Color in Navigating Game Spaces
Color does more than evoke emotion; it actively guides attention and influences how players perceive their spatial environment. For example, bright or contrasting colors are often used to highlight important objects or pathways, aiding navigation and reducing cognitive load. In the game Uncharted, treasure locations are marked with distinct gold hues, instantly capturing attention and directing player focus.
Contrasting colors serve as cues to facilitate or hinder movement. For instance, in the stealth game Thief, dark shadows and muted tones provide cover, while brightly lit areas signal danger or opportunity. This deliberate contrast helps players quickly interpret their surroundings and make strategic decisions.
Color also functions as a universal language for danger or safety. Red often indicates threats or enemies, while green signifies safe zones or objectives. This visual language accelerates cognitive processing, allowing players to prioritize actions swiftly without needing extensive instructions, thereby enhancing immersion and flow.
4. Color and Player Immersion: Creating Psychological Depth
Immersion is significantly influenced by consistent and atmospheric color schemes. For example, the dark, cold palette of Amnesia immerses players in a tense, oppressive environment, heightening emotional engagement. Effective use of color schemes establishes a cohesive atmosphere that supports narrative and gameplay themes, deepening psychological involvement.
Dynamic color shifts—such as changing ambient lighting or visual effects—can also manipulate player emotions mid-play. In horror games, sudden shifts to red or darker hues can induce adrenaline and fear, while gentle transitions to warm tones can evoke relief and safety. These techniques capitalize on the brain’s response to color changes to sustain engagement and emotional variability.
However, inconsistency or dissonance in color schemes can break immersion. For example, a game set in a post-apocalyptic world with vibrant, cheerful colors may jar players out of the narrative, reducing psychological depth. Therefore, maintaining color harmony aligned with thematic intent is crucial for sustaining player engagement.
5. The Influence of Color on Player Perception of Characters and Items
Color coding is a common strategy to communicate character traits and abilities quickly. In Overwatch, heroes are associated with specific colors—Reaper with dark tones indicating danger, or Mercy’s white and gold reflecting healing and purity. Such associations streamline understanding and enhance character recognition.
Similarly, game items are often color-coded to indicate usability or importance. For example, in RPGs like Diablo, rare or powerful items are marked with distinctive colors (blue, purple, gold), which psychologically increases perceived value and desirability. Studies confirm that players associate brighter and rarer colors with higher utility or prestige, influencing their decision-making and trading behavior.
Perception of value is also affected by color schemes. Gold and jewel tones evoke wealth and exclusivity, making items more desirable. Understanding these psychological associations allows designers to subtly influence player choices and perceived worth of assets within the game economy.
6. Designing for Diverse Player Psychological Profiles
Different cultural backgrounds, ages, and genders perceive and prefer colors distinctly. For example, younger players might favor bright, saturated hues, while older audiences may prefer subdued tones that convey sophistication. Cultural sensitivities also demand careful consideration—colors like red or yellow may symbolize prosperity in some cultures and danger in others.
Personalization features, such as customizable color environments, can significantly enhance individual psychological comfort. Allowing players to adjust color schemes fosters a sense of control and reduces discomfort, especially for those with color vision deficiencies or sensitivities. Such adaptive designs not only improve accessibility but also promote positive emotional experiences.
7. Ethical Considerations and Potential Manipulation through Color Choices
While color can effectively engage players, it also raises ethical concerns regarding psychological manipulation. For instance, using highly saturated red or flashing colors to induce urgency or addiction borders on exploitation. Recognizing this fine line is essential for responsible design, ensuring that color choices serve to enhance experience without undue influence.
Promoting healthy gaming habits involves transparent communication about how visual cues are used. Developers should avoid deceptive color schemes that manipulate emotions solely for profit or engagement, instead focusing on creating immersive yet ethical environments that respect player well-being.
“Designers must balance psychological impact with ethical responsibility, ensuring that color choices foster positive engagement rather than dependency or discomfort.”
8. Future Directions: Leveraging Neuroscience and Psychology in Color Design
Advances in neuroscience reveal that neural responses to color are highly individualized and context-dependent. Emerging research explores how real-time biometric data—such as heart rate or skin conductance—can inform adaptive color schemes that respond to a player’s emotional state, creating personalized experiences.
For example, games could dynamically adjust ambient lighting or character colors based on biometric feedback to enhance immersion or de-escalate tension. Such technologies promise a future where color schemes are tailored to optimize psychological well-being and engagement, grounded in scientific understanding.
Integrating insights from psychology and neuroscience into game design emphasizes an interdisciplinary approach. This not only deepens the emotional and cognitive impact but also promotes healthier gaming habits, making the experience more rewarding and sustainable for diverse audiences.
